要指定 JDK 启动 ES,可以按照以下步骤进行: 1. 首先,确保已经安装了适当的 JDK 版本。在命令行中输入 `java -version`,如果显示了正确的 JDK 版本信息,则表示已经安装...
在Elasticsearch中,可以使用布尔查询(Bool Query)来进行模糊匹配多个字段。布尔查询支持多个条件的组合,包括模糊匹配、精确匹配、范围匹配等。 下面是一个使用布尔查询进行模糊匹配多...
在Elasticsearch中,可以通过在查询字符串中使用通配符或使用模糊查询功能来实现模糊查询。 使用通配符进行模糊查询: 1. 通配符查询:使用`*`代表任意字符序列,使用`?`代表单个字符。...
在Elasticsearch中,您可以使用`exists`查询来判断字段是否存在。以下是一个示例查询: ``` GET /your_index/_search { "query": { ...
在ES中,可以使用exists查询来检查某个字段是否存在,以确定该字段是否为空。具体的查询方法如下: ``` GET /index/_search { "query": { "exist...
要批量导入数据到ES(Elasticsearch)数据库,可以使用以下方法: 1. 使用Elasticsearch的Bulk API:可以使用Elasticsearch提供的Bulk API来批量插...
要将Hive数据导入到Elasticsearch(ES)中,可以按照以下步骤进行操作: 1. 将Hive查询结果导出为CSV文件。可以使用Hive的INSERT OVERWRITE LOCAL DI...
在 Elasticsearch 中,可以使用 bulk API 来执行批量索引(bulkIndex)和批量更新(bulkUpdate)操作。 对于批量索引(bulkIndex),可以使用以下格式的请...
ES集群中的数据存储在分片(Shard)中,每个分片都是一个独立的Lucene索引。分片是数据在集群中的最小单元,用于存储和处理数据。 当创建索引时,ES会将数据分成多个分片,并将这些分片分布在集群...
在es中,重置集群的方法有以下几种: 1. 通过删除和重新创建所有索引来重置集群。这可以通过删除elasticsearch数据目录中的所有数据来实现。在执行此操作之前,应该确保备份了所有重要的数据。...